West Street is in Swadlincote and in South Derbyshire district. DE11 9DN is located in the Swadlincote elect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of South Derbyshire.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. The area surrounding DE11 9DN has a slightly higher male population, with 51.5% of residents being male. Several factors can contribute to this, including areas with industries or sectors that predominantly employ men, proximity to universities or technical schools with a higher enrollment of male students, presence of all-male or predominantly male institutions (military academies, boarding schools).
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Female | 47% | 48.5% | 1.5% | 51.0% | -2.5% |
| Male | 53% | 51.5% | -1.5% | 49.0% | 2.5% |
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.
In the immediate area around DE11 9DN, a significant portion of the population is single, making up 43.7% of the residents. On average, approximately 38% of individuals who responded to the census in the UK were single. Areas with higher single populations are typically urban centers, university towns, regions with dynamic job markets, rich cultural offerings and entertainment facilities. These regions also tend to have a younger demographic.
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Single | 32.4% | 43.7% | 11.3% | 37.9% | 5.8% |
| Married: Opposite sex | 46.4% | 31.5% | -14.9% | 44.2% | -12.7% |
| Married: Same sex | 0.9% | 0% | -0.9% | 0.3% | -0.3% |
| Civil partnership: Same sex | 0% | 0.8% | 0.8% | 0.1% | 0.7% |
| Separated | 3.2% | 4.7% | 1.5% | 2.2% | 2.5% |
| Divorced | 9.9% | 13.8% | 3.9% | 9.1% | 4.7% |
| Widowed | 7.2% | 5.5% | -1.7% | 6.1% | -0.6% |

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around West Street was 214.6 per 1,000 residents, which is 215.0% higher than the Church Gresley average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.
West Street has the 5th highest crime rate of 55 local areas in Church Gresley and the 11th highest crime rate of 360 local areas in South Derbyshire .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 106.1 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-50.5%.
